How to Clean Lowe Alpine Rain Gear

Keep your Lowe Alpine rain gear clean.

Lowe Alpine manufactures a line of rain gear that includes backpacks, jackets and other outdoor apparel. The gear is water-resistant and is designed to repel water while you're participating in outdoor activities during inclement weather. Things You'll Need

  • Washing machine
  • Laundry detergent
  • Water
  • Sponge

Instructions

    • 1

      Read the care instructions on the garment you wish to clean. Determine if the item is machine-washable or requires hand cleaning.

    • 2

      Place machine-washable items in the washing machine with a gentle laundry detergent, then run the machine on a cold water cycle. This will prevent shrinking and color fading that can be caused by using hot water.

    • 3

      Dip a sponge in a sink of cold water mixed with a capful of laundry detergent to clean items that are not machine-washable.

    • 4

      Wring out the sponge to remove excess water.

    • 5

      Wipe the damp sponge over the entire item, inside and out.

    • 6

      Rinse the sponge with fresh water, then wipe the item once more. This will remove any lifted residue, as well as any soap residue. Allow the item to air dry completely.
